Any type of construction is an expensive undertaking, and putting up metal buildings is no exception. With cost cutting being a primary concern of all developers, careful planning and foresight can greatly reduce the costs involved in the construction of metal buildings.
One of the most effective ways to reduce building costs is by choosing building materials that will last for a long time. Metal is of course one of the hardiest building materials around, and the use of metal in itself will ensure the longevity of any structure. This explains why metal buildings with their much lower construction costs have become more and more popular in todays construction scene.
Ever since metal buildings were introduced several years ago, a number of advancements in the technology have come to pass. The result of all these advances is that todays metal structures are more likely to meet current building standards, and it is easier for developers to construct them in accordance with local building codes. Of course just as with any type of structure, meeting current building standards is tremendously important, which is why most metal buildings are constructed with the engineering team working closely with the construction crew. With the proper synergy between engineering teams and the construction crew, developers are able to construct metal buildings that are even better than current building standards require.
To cut costs even further, many developers opt for pre engineered metal buildings. Such buildings are often much cheaper than building constructed out of traditional materials such as wood or concrete. With the pieces of metal buildings typically assembled right at the construction site, developers can save a lot of money as well as time. As opposed to traditional building designs that require a long assembly period and a large team of construction workers, metal buildings are simply the more cost effective option.
With the recent developments in the field of metallurgy, metal buildings today are in fact stronger and more durable than ever. Metal buildings today need very little in the way of maintenance and repair, and many even come with warranties that last for several years. Metal buildings with such warranties are of course more attractive to developers, since to gives them a greater degree of confidence knowing that their buildings will last that much longer.
